Solomon Island Eclectus

Here is yet another favorite of mine, the Eclectus, there are few other birds that can boast the beauty, style and grace of the Eclectus Parrot!  These fantastic birds are great for people who suffer from allergies because they do not shed dusty dander from their feathers like many other birds do. The males and females are sexually dimorphic, with the males being the bright green and females bright red and blue. Females in the wild are the more aggressive with mating behaviors and feeding rituals. Unfortunately this has people thinking that the females are not equal to the males in “pet potential”. This is an unfair label that has been given to these beautiful girls and could not be further from the truth. Raised by a loving hand feeder and placed in a loving home these girls are every bit as good a companion parrot as the males and there are plenty of articles in bird magazines and bird forums to back this up. Every bird is individual in it’s personality, whether it be male or female, and with ANY bird people need to be informed and educated about the needs of parrots in captivity in order to have a happy healthy bird and owner. Both male and female Eclectus are very good at learning to talk. They do require a high fiber diet of fresh foods, I personally do not consider this a chore, I consider it an act of love. I enjoy preparing healthy meals for all of my birds and it is easy, I whip up a few simple recipes that fulfils their dietary needs and freeze them in portions, so I only actually cook for my birds about once every other week.
